After a stifling, hot Minnesota couple of days, my out-of-town relatives didn't think twice to partake in a mini margarita party. I served up the Margarita Madras and the Margarita Bay Breeze. They were delectable and ice cold. The margarita madras had cranberry juice and orange juice, while the bay breeze substituted the OJ for pineapple juice. Most of the people that tried them liked both, and only my mother liked the pineapple juice flavor better. It was a little sweeter. I liked 'em both!!!!
